The place between breaths is an intense and thrilling exploration of the causes and effects of schizophrenia in an nas the place between breaths, 16yearold grace struggles with the onset of schizophrenia in her life, the same illness that stole her mothers sanity and tore her family apart. In between breaths, abc news anchor elizabeth vargas gives readers a firstperson account of her battle with alcoholism.
